Subject: DR drill — Emberline component library versioning

Welcome aboard, everyone. Next Thursday we run our quarterly disaster-recovery drill for Emberline, our shared component library. Please read the versioning guide first: every release is pinned by a signed manifest, and during the drill we simulate losing the registry entirely. You will practice restoring from the cold mirror in Hartvale. Restoration requires re-authenticating the publishing account, and for drill purposes you should use the designated recovery passphrase, which is:

unlock words, fajog-yawep: ralael-istath

### Step 4: Stabilize the integration tests

Heads up: the Tollgate payments suite is flaky mostly because tests share one sandbox ledger. Before migrating, give each test run its own namespace and bump the settlement poll timeout — the old default is way too tight. Once that's in place, reruns should drop to near zero. The test harness picks up these configuration values at startup.

config for hahip-yajep:
holix:
  log_level: error
  metrics_host: metrics.holix.qorvellabs.internal
  pin: 9600
  pool_size: 8

**Q: Why did my request get a 429 from the Tollgate gateway?**

Tollgate enforces per-service token buckets: 200 requests/minute default, bursts up to 50. Limits are keyed on the calling service identity, not IP. If you're reviewing code that retries on 429, check it honors the Retry-After header and backs off exponentially — hammering the gateway triggers a temporary ban. Custom limits require a quota entry in the gateway config repo, approved by the platform team. For quota increases or disputes, email the gateway owners at the address below.

escalation mailbox, fahaf-bajep: druael@lumiccorp.internal

**Ticket BG-override: billing worker stuck during blue-green swap**

Greenside deploys of the Tallyforge billing worker leave the old color draining forever if an invoice batch is mid-run. Workaround: pause the batch queue, flip traffic, resume. Fix lands in next patch; until then support should check the worker's advertised build before escalating. The affected build is listed below.

build token for tawif-bahip: htk31_68bba16e1afabfef4ecc69408c06f16